Least Common Multiple of 80795 and 80812 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 80795 and 80812, than apply into the LCM equation.

GCF(80795,80812) = 1
LCM(80795,80812) = ( 80795 × 80812) / 1
LCM(80795,80812) = 6529205540 / 1
LCM(80795,80812) = 6529205540
